When my best friend asks me to be his fake girlfriend for his family’s reunion, I hardly hesitate. Who wouldn’t want to help their friend in an obviously dire situation? There are a few things he’s neglected to tell me though… like how his family is apparently mega-rich and this reunion practically takes over the entire town. Or that this trip would lead me everywhere from poison ivy fiascos to blazing down the trail on a runaway horse to shopping for wedding dresses with his family.

Most importantly, he failed to mention that he has a brother who was basically plucked from my fantasies with a gaze that sends chills up my spine despite the August heat.

The longer this charade goes on, the more I start to realize that the Bennett brother I started the week with isn’t the one that I want to end it with…

Yeah… this is going to be an interesting week.

The Other Bennett Brother is a closed-door, best friend's brother, fake dating (with a twist) romantic comedy. This is a stand-a-lone story with a guaranteed happily ever after that will leave you swooning and laughing out loud.

Oh my goodness... this book! When I first read the description, I was absolutely intrigued. I loved the idea of this twist on the fake dating trope, which happens to be a current favorite of mine. But as any avid reader knows, fake dating TYPICALLY ends in the pair that are faking it to fall for EACH OTHER... not the brother. What a fun twist that could be! Still, I was also a little apprehensive too. How does one write this type of story in a way that doesn't come across with a cheating type vibe or leave you feeling a sense of betrayal? I still don't know the secret to pull it off... but Jaycee Howard absolutely did it! I adored this book.

The chemistry between Aspen and Katie was absolutely fantastic. They are so drawn to each other but also loyal to Theo, and the push and pull is just so good! There's definitely a bit of a forbidden romance feel at times, which is honestly one of my least favorite tropes. But when it's only this perceived forbiddeness? Yes, that definitely works for me! There were also so many moments that had me literally laughing out loud, making it all that much more enjoyable.

The Other Bennett Brother is a closed-door romance. The chemistry and the kisses are sizzling, but there's nothing beyond that. This one does have very, very minimal language (I believe there were less than five instances, very minor.)

I absolutely adored the Bennett family, and am so excited to read Theo's story next and get to visit with them again. I cannot wait! If you're looking for a unique twist on fake dating, don't miss this one!

This starts out as a standard fake-dating, best-friends-to-lovers story, but morphs into a fake-dating, best-friend’s-brother. It’s insta-love for sure, based on physical attraction, but it does move beyond that to become more meaningful.

I admit, there’s not much depth to the story, but it IS entertaining. It’s a light and enjoyable read, with a nice flow that’s difficult to put down.

As it plays out, there’s definitely risk of a love triangle forming, and I really appreciate that the author kept it clean of that (I so dislike love-triangles). As it stands, it’s just a straight-up and enjoyable rom-com without a lot of stress or angst.

Content:
“Dammit” is used a couple times, and “Good, Lord” is used as an exclamation once, otherwise the language is clean. There is no sex or violence. There is some minor ogling and innuendos, but the romance is limited to one lightly descriptive kiss at the end. There is no mention of faith or God.
